Vehicle Details

Registration: NK07 KPU

Chassis: Mercedes Citaro 0530N

Bodywork: Mercedes Citaro

Depot: Alpha Recovery, Weetslade

Livery: Adapted 2019 fleet livery

Year new: 2007

Vehicle History

June 2020 Go North East Photograph by From Monday 1 June 2020, in line with guidance from the government, Go North East's bus services will start returning to what can be considered a 'normal' level of service on weekdays (albeit still reduced on weekends), also with some minor changes which had originally been planned to take place from 17 May 2020. As such, this vehicle has now been reinstated at Riverside.
April 2020 Go North East Following completion of all required vehicle re-allocations; this vehicle has been temporarily withdrawn from service due to the COVID-19 pandemic, and has been officially delicensed (SORN'd), enabling Go North East to obtain a tax refund.
September 2018 Go North East Photograph by Following temporary loan to Hexham Depot, this vehicle has now returned to service at Riverside.
September 2018 Go North East Photograph by This vehicle has transferred from Riverside Depot to Hexham, on temporary loan, to alleviate vehicle shortages.
May 2017 Go North East Photograph by This vehicle has returned to service at Riverside Depot, acting as a corporate liveried spare vehicle for "The Blaydon Racer" services 12/12A and "Citylink" service 57.
May 2017 Go North East Photograph by Prior to returning to service, this vehicle has received Go North East's corporate livery. This example carries the tagline "Stay Connected | Many of our buses have free WiFi on board"
May 2017 Go North East Photograph by This vehicle has returned to Go North East following internal refurbishment and repaint into Go North East's corporate base livery. It is currently undergoing preparation for service at Saltmeadows Road Depot prior to allocation to Riverside Depot to act as a corporate liveried spare vehicle for "The Blaydon Racer" services 12/12A and "Citylink" service 57.
March 2017 Go North East Having been temporarily withdrawn from service, this vehicle has now been released for internal refurbished and repaint at Bus & Coach World, Blackburn. The extensive refurbishment work includes, but is not limited to, external repaint; deep cleaning of the interior of the vehicle; renewal of floor coverings; cleaning all seat frames and re-trimming seats into leather with USB sockets on the back of every seat; fitting blue accent lighting underneath seats to provide extra light on the gangway; and fitting Next Stop Announcements.
February 2017 Go North East Following the entry into service of new Wright Streetlite DF/Wright Streetlite Max Micro-Hybrid vehicles on "The 49" service 49, this vehicle has been stripped of "Blaydon Racers" branding prior to being released for internal refurbishment and repaint at Bus & Coach World, Blackburn.
February 2017 Go North East Prior to being released for internal refurbishment and repaint at Bus & Coach World, Blackburn, this vehicle has been withdrawn from service at Riverside Depot.
January 2017 Go North East Prior to impending cascade following the entry into service of new Wright Streetlite DF/Wright Streetlite Max Micro-Hybrid vehicles on "The 49" service 49, this vehicle has been fitted with free customer Wi-Fi.
December 2015 Go North East To reflect frequency changes to Blaydon following service changes at the end of October 2015, this vehicle's tagline of 'up to every 10 minutes' has been altered to 'up to every 20 minutes'.
January 2015 Go North East Photograph by This vehicle, which previously carried "Blaydon Racers" branding, has been repainted into a plain red base livery, and has also gained the revised version of the "Blaydon Racers" branding.
February 2014 Go North East Photograph by Following the closure of Gateshead and Winlaton depots, this vehicle has been transferred to the brand new Riverside Depot. Riverside Depot replaces the existing depots at Sunderland Road in Gateshead and Winlaton which date back to the days of the tramways.
October 2012 Go North East This vehicle has transferred from Deptford Depot to Winlaton, to upgrade the "Blaydon Racers" 49 service, allowing the dual-door Wright Renown bodied Volvo B10BLEs currently operating on this service to cascade elsewhere. The vehicle has also been de-branded, so now no longer carries "Red Arrows" branding.
September 2012 Go North East Photograph by As a temporary measure, this vehicle has transferred from Washington Depot to Deptford. The vehicle presently retains "Red Arrows" branding.
December 2009 Go North East Photograph by Having previously carried "Red Arrows" branding, this vehicle has been repainted into a plain red base livery. The vehicle re-gained "Red Arrows" branding at a later date.
June 2007 Go North East This vehicle has entered service at Washington Depot.
June 2007 Go North East Ahead of its entry into service, this vehicle has received "Red Arrows" branding.
June 2007 Go North East This vehicle, which carries a plain red base livery, has arrived into the Go North East fleet, and is currently being prepared for service at Saltmeadows Road Depot.
